The Belgian Mountainbike Challenge is a three day stage race, open for both professional and recreational riders. The BeMC distinguishes itself from other multi-day events by the difficulty of the course and the quality of the participants. Riding the BeMC is a performance on which both competition riders and recreational competitors can be genuinely proud!

Explanation

Overall ​Upwards rounded rating baesd on the avarage score of ​endurance, technic, ​days, distance and up/down. Unfortunately the judgment undoubtedly contains subjective elements, please make your own assessments and prepare well!

Endurance Requirements for endurance (unfortunately the judgment undoubtedly contains subjective elements, please make your own assessments and prepare well!).
1 star basic endurance required. 2 stars above average endurance required. 3 stars above average endurance required, partly due to extreme or changing weather conditions (hot, cold, rain, mud, etc.). 4 stars more than above average endurance required, including due to extreme or changing weather conditions. 5 stars way above average endurance / professional endurance, including due to extreme or changing weather conditions. 

Technic Indication of the technical difficulty of the average stages (unfortunately the judgment undoubtedly contains subjective elements, please make your own assessments and prepare well!).
1 star flat or slightly sloping roads with a level surface and/or asfaltos, no or hardly no singletracks. 2 stars mainly off road, but flat or slightly sloping roads with a level surface and some singletracks. 3 stars mainly off-road with single tracks, roots and / or rocks and / or sandy parts in hilly surroundings. 4 stars mainly off road with singletracks, roots and/or rocks and/or sandy pieces including steep climbs and/or downhills in mountainous surroundings. 5 stars mainly off-road, technical passages, steep climbs, fast descents including natural jumps and drops, changing surfaces both up and down.

Days Number of days of the event.
1 star 2 days or less. 2 stars 3 days. 3 stars 4 days. 4 stars 5 days. 5 stars 6 days or more

Distance Average kilometers per stage.
1 star 40 km or less. 2 stars 40- 59 km. 3 stars 60- 79 km. 4 stars 80 - 99 km. 5 stars 100 km or more. 

Up/down Average uphill meters per stage.
1 star 500 meters or less. 2 stars 501 - 1,000 meters. 3 stars 1,001 - 1,500 meters. 4 stars 1,501 - 2,000 meters. 5 stars 2,001 meters or more.
